Output f307605095e3301131d58169619de81b0f4731a6fff9f6dd0f0f1c778fa890f7:0

value
43421
script pubkey
OP_0 OP_PUSHBYTES_20 318b89d12c1526e1edfa107120212dc0d2ed6e63
address
bc1qxx9cn5fvz5nwrm06zpcjqgfdcrfw6mnr2rerx6
transaction
f307605095e3301131d58169619de81b0f4731a6fff9f6dd0f0f1c778fa890f7
spent
true